Gerald
Steinberg, MD
Senior Medical Director and Chief Medical Quality Officer |
Dr. Gerald Steinberg
is Chief Medical Quality Officer and the Senior Medical Director
for Cambridge Health Alliance (CHA). In this capacity, Dr. Steinberg
provides physician leadership for clinical operations and leads
the organization’s medical quality programs, committed to the improvement
and redesign of clinical processes and systems, in order to provide
high quality care and programs to patients, physicians, affiliates
and payers.
Prior to joining
the Alliance in 2005, Dr. Steinberg served as Senior Vice President
and Chief Quality Officer of UMass Memorial Health Care. Prior to
that he served as interim Chairman of the Department of Orthopedics
of the University of Massachusetts Medical School and as the Chief
Medical Officer of UMass Memorial Health Care, providing medical
leadership for the development and operation of the health care
system. Dr Steinberg was appointed the Feigenbaum Distinguished
Professor of Quality at the University of Massachusetts Medical
School.
Dr. Steinberg
is an AOA graduate of the Albert Einstein College of Medicine and
received his Bachelor’s Degree, Cum Laude from Rutgers University
where he was a Henry Rutgers Scholar.
He received his orthopedic training in the Harvard Combined Orthopedic
Program after completing
a Research Fellowship at Harvard.
